He wasn’t supposed to rule. He wasn’t even supposed to be seen. But when the middle son of a dying dictator stepped into power, he didn’t just inherit a country. He inherited the bomb. This is the true story of Kim Jong Un, the most mysterious and dangerous leader of the modern era.

Born in secret, raised in luxury, trained in silence, then handed the world’s most volatile regime at 27 years old. From family assassinations and missile launches to basketball diplomacy and nuclear summits, this book traces how one man turned a dying dictatorship into a global spectacle of fear, power, and myth.

And the scariest part? He’s still in control.
